Lee Joon Takes Part In Protest Calling For President Park Geun Hye's Resignation

On November 19, Lee Joon revealed through his Instagram that he was participating in a protest that took place near Gwanghwamun and encouraged others to come out as well.

This candlelit protest was the fourth rally this month that demanded President Park Geun Hye resign from office following her corruption scandal involving Choi Soon Sil.

The actor posted photos periodically from the protest to update everyone on its progress. He first wrote, “Right now, there is 250,000 [people] at Gwanghwamun. They say today’s goal is 500,000 [people]. Please gather quickly!” Lee Joon continued later on, “Even if it rains, [the protest] will go on. Please come out~”

“I also came since my drama has finished. The atmosphere here is really something. At times like this, we must combine our efforts,” he said in his final post of the night. Lee Joon also addressed the president and firmly stated, “You should resign now.”

Lee Joon is not the only celebrity to actively speak out against the current South Korean president; actor Yoo Ah In was also reportedly at the protest and other celebrities such as singer Lee Seung Hwan, Lee Hyori, actor Shin Hyun Joon, and entertainer Kim Je Dong have openly shared their opinions about the current state of politics in South Korea.
